How miniOrange's GPT App Connects LLMs to Your WordPress Site

WordPress is entering a new phase in how websites are managed with the introduction of API Abilities and support for the Model Context Protocol (MCP). These updates allow WordPress core, plugins, and themes to clearly define the actions they support and how those actions should be executed. For the first time, WordPress can communicate its capabilities in a structured way that large language models can reliably understand.

What is Credential Stuffing? A Complete Prevention Guide for Enterprises

Credential stuffing attacks have become one of the most common, yet underestimated, cybersecurity threats facing businesses today. Even with strong firewalls and the latest endpoint protection, organizations still lose millions every year to stolen login credentials reused across accounts. What’s worse, these attacks often stay undetected until real damage occurs, which includes data breaches, customer account takeovers, and regulatory penalties.

Future of MFA: Trends That Will Win in 2026

2026 is here, and cybersecurity is defined by a critical paradox: despite widespread MFA adoption, credential-based breaches continue to surge. Traditional multi-factor authentication, static, friction-heavy, and often disconnected, no longer stands up to sophisticated threats, such as AI-powered phishing, MFA fatigue attacks, and prompt bombing campaigns, which exploit user behavior rather than technical vulnerabilities.
